> I installed net-snmp 5.5.1 on my debian 6.1. I compiled source files using
> ./configure and make is also successful.
> I tried running /usr/local/sbin/snmpd -Le which gave following error.
>
> Error opening specified endpoint ""
> Server Exiting with code 1
I presume you are running this as a non-root user?
By default, the SNMP agent will listen for requests on port 161,
which is a "privileged port". This means that only the root user
can open this port.
Either start the agent as root, or tell it to listen on a non-standard port
(e.g.
/usr/local/sbin/snmpd -f -Le 16161)
